The Benefits of Solar Trackers for Maximizing Energy Capture from Sunlight

As renewable energy becomes an increasingly significant source of power, solar energy has emerged as a promising option. With solar panels becoming more widely available and affordable, many people are exploring ways to maximize the output from their solar power systems. This has led to the development of sun trackers, an innovative technology that can significantly boost solar energy production.A solar panel generates energy when exposed to light from the sun. This means that the panel needs to be facing the sun to capture as much light as possible. However, as the sun moves across the sky throughout the day, it can be challenging to keep the panels in the optimal position to capture the maximum amount of sunlight. This is where sun trackers come in. Their sun tracker systems are designed to deliver reliable energy output and are suitable for use in both residential and commercial settings.One of the key advantages of using a sun tracker is the increased energy output. Studies have shown that solar panels on a tracker can generate up to 25% more energy than fixed panels in the same location. This is because sun trackers can follow the path of the sun across the sky, ensuring that the panels are always facing the optimal direction for maximum solar exposure. In this blog post, we will discuss the benefits of using a DIY Sun Tracker and how to make one yourself.What is a DIY Sun Tracker, and How Does it Work?A DIY Sun Tracker is a device that tracks the sun's movements and changes the position of your solar panels accordingly. It is essentially a motorized mount that rotates the solar panel to face the sun at all times. By doing so, the solar panel receives optimal sunlight and generates more electricity.The Sun Tracker can be made using simple materials and can be easily installed with basic tools. It comprises a solar sensor, a motor, and some gearing. The sensor detects the sun's position and sends signals to the motor, which then adjusts the solar panel’s position. This is where Dual Axis Sun Trackers come into play.What is a Dual Axis Sun Tracker?A Dual Axis Sun Tracker is a device that is used to enhance the power output of your solar panel. It works by using advanced technology that tilts the panels to face the sun throughout the day. By keeping the panels’ surface perpendicular to the sun’s rays, it maximizes their exposure to sunlight, therefore maximizing solar energy generation. This device is especially useful in regions that receive plenty of sunlight, such as tropical regions.How does it work?Dual Axis Sun Trackers work by utilizing an advanced technology that involves the use of sensors and motors. The sensors detect the position of the sun, while the motors are used to adjust the solar panels to move along with the sun’s movement. The Dual Axis Sun Tracker device rotates the panel horizontally and vertically to optimize the solar panel’s positioning as the sun moves across the sky. By doing so, it ensures that the solar panel is always facing the sun and getting the most sunlight.What are the benefits of using a Dual Axis Sun Tracker?1.
